SPC MD 1484

MD 1484 CONCERNING SEVERE THUNDERSTORM WATCH 449... FOR PARTS OF SOUTHERN SOUTH DAKOTA/WESTERN NEBRASKA/NORTHEAST COLORADO/NORTHWEST KANSAS
MD 1484 Image

Mesoscale Discussion 1484
NWS Storm Prediction Center Norman OK
0616 PM CDT Sat Aug 12 2017

Areas affected...Parts of southern South Dakota/western
Nebraska/northeast Colorado/northwest Kansas

Concerning...Severe Thunderstorm Watch 449...

Valid 122316Z - 130045Z

The severe weather threat for Severe Thunderstorm Watch 449
continues.

SUMMARY...Risk for severe hail and wind will continue in stronger
storms across the region well into the evening hours.  It currently
appears unlikely that another watch will be needed, but trends will
continue to be monitored.

DISCUSSION...Scattered strong to severe thunderstorm development is
well underway in the presence of moderately large CAPE and deep
layer shear near the lee surface trough across the high Plains. 
Despite the seasonably strong shear (largely due to pronounced
veering of winds with height,) westerly/northwesterly deep layer
mean flow appears rather modest, at or below 25 kt.  This is
resulting in generally slow storm motions, and little, if any,
east/southeastward advection of this unstable environment is
expected prior to the onset of nocturnal boundary layer cooling and
destabilization. So little change to the corridor of stronger storm
development is expected, but this environment probably will remain
conducive to the risk for storms capable of producing severe hail
and at least localized strong surface gusts well into the evening
hours.
